**Internal Memo — Closure of the Fennmark Office**

To the heads of department: the Fennmark satellite office will close at the end of next quarter. The six staff based there will be offered remote arrangements or relocation to the Ashvale site. Leases, equipment transfers, and IT decommissioning are being handled by Rowan Tessler's team. Please identify any dependencies your departments have on Fennmark by month-end. Broader context for this decision is in the note below.

management briefing: Headcount on the Praok team goes from 16 to 91 by the end of March. Gross margin on Praok came in at 2 percent against a plan of 26 percent.

## Tidemark Widget — Restart Procedure

If the tide-table widget on Harborglass shows stale predictions, first check the Moonfetch sync job; it pulls harmonic constants nightly. Restart with `moonfetch --resync`. If the widget still lags, flush the prediction cache and redeploy the widget pod. Verify against the Selkenport reference station — readings should match within two minutes. The resync call authenticates against our internal Ebbline service, and you'll need credentials on your first run. The key is below.

app token of kahop-kaguf = kto2_rs

Subject: Cut-over complete — Ledgerline schema migration

The Ledgerline cut-over finished on schedule with zero downtime. Dual-writes ran clean for six hours, reads flipped to the new schema, and the old tables are frozen pending the retention window. No rollback triggers fired. The service is now running against the new schema with these settings.

config for fafog-fajop:
[briix]
host = briix.novaccorp.corp
user = briix_svc
database = briix_prod

## Runbook: Farepoint Pricing Experiment

The Farepoint service runs the dynamic ticket-pricing experiment for the Lundqvist Arena pilot. Variant assignment happens at checkout; the split is controlled server-side, not in the client bundle. When reviewing changes, confirm the holdout fraction stays untouched and that price floors are enforced before any multiplier is applied. Rollbacks are config-only — no redeploy needed, the service polls every two minutes. The experiment flags and pricing bounds currently in effect are listed below.

service settings:
[gilok]
host = gilok.zemvarstack.internal
user = gilok_svc
database = gilok_prod